If you’ve seen Dr. Elizabeth Trattner’s beautiful Gemstone Facial flooding your Instagram feed, there’s a reason why. Not only is it the prettiest and most picturesque facial that I’ve ever seen and experienced, but it’s also a treatment that does good for your skin, body, and soul.

I’ve never been a big believer in crystals or holistic healing. But all of that changed when I met Dr. Trattner, a wellness and beauty expert, and doctor of Chinese and Integrative Medicine. On a sunny spring day at her Miami studio over some iced matcha, we got to chatting about plastic surgery (she started her acupuncture career in a plastic surgeon’s office), anti-aging treatments, and all about the healing benefits of crystals and acupuncture.

Expertly trained in acupuncture, Dr. Trattner originally started using her self-developed techniques to cut surgery healing time in half while simultaneously reducing some of the unwanted side effects of surgery. Coupled with acupuncture, herbs, and years of studying both external and internal effects of aging led her to eventually create the facial to help improve skin and overall aging from the inside out.

Her noninvasive treatment—it doesn’t hurt in the least—starts by lying down on a heated gemstone bed. From there, a combination of acupuncture tools like gua sha, facial cupping, microcurrent, and/or facial rolling is performed (each modality offers a different benefit, for example, acupuncture can help regulate hormones) before a selection of expertly curated crystals are placed on the body. It’s the combination of everything—plus, her gentle touch and wisdom—that helps to naturally turn back the clock by correcting signs of aging. So relaxing and revitalizing, after the 90-minute session, I left feeling lighter, feeling more energized, and of course, my skin radiated a healthy glow. I can’t wait to go back!
